Vacuum distillation is a method of separating a mixture of liquids by utilizing differences in their boiling points. The process involves heating the mixture under reduced pressure, which lowers the boiling points of the components and allows them to be vaporized separately. The vapors are then condensed and collected as purified liquids.
Vacuum distillation has several advantages over traditional distillation methods. It allows for the separation of temperature-sensitive compounds without damaging them, and it also requires less energy since lower temperatures can be used. Additionally, it can separate substances with similar boiling points that cannot be separated using regular distillation.
Vacuum distillation is commonly used to separate mixtures of liquids with a boiling point difference of at least 30 degrees Celsius. It is often used for purifying essential oils, separating different components of crude oil, and producing high-purity solvents.
The main equipment used in vacuum distillation includes a distillation flask, a condenser, and a vacuum pump. The distillation flask holds the mixture to be separated, while the condenser cools and condenses the vapors. The vacuum pump is used to create and maintain the reduced pressure inside the system.
